Inclusions and Costs
The Olympia – Full Day Tour includes a variety of inclusions to ensure a seamless and enjoyable experience for travelers.
You’ll have bottled water, a knowledgeable driver/guide, and live commentary throughout the tour. Plus, you’ll skip the long lines and enjoy a private tour with an English guidebook.
The tour costs cover entrance fees to key sites like the Olympia ruins (12 euros), a winery (15-20 euros), and Kilo’s Honey Farm (10 euros). However, food and drinks aren’t included.

Exploring Olympia’s Historic Sites
Nestled within the verdant landscapes of Greece, the ancient site of Olympia beckons visitors to uncover its rich tapestry of history. As the birthplace of the Olympic Games, this UNESCO World Heritage site offers a captivating journey through the legacy of Greek civilization.
Explore the awe-inspiring Temple of Zeus, where the colossal statue of the king of the gods once stood. Marvel at the exquisite Hermes of Praxiteles, a masterpiece of Grecian sculpture.
Stroll through the iconic Olympic Stadium, where athletes competed in the ancient games, and learn about the spirit of athletic excellence that still resonates today.
